Eye of the Kraken
For PC
Eye of the Kraken is a third-person adventure with puzzle elements from Absurdus. The game is published by Absurdus. Sometimes the game is also called L'Oeil... Read more
Release date:
Developer:
Publishers / Distributors / Localizers: